Stephen Miller Denounced by Cousin Over Role in Intensified Immigration Crackdown

The public rebuke invokes the family's Jewish immigrant roots, casting his policy agenda as a betrayal of 'never again'.

Overview

  • Cousin Alisa Kasmer posted on Facebook that she is 'grieving' Miller and called him 'the face of evil' over his immigration work.
  • Kasmer wrote on Threads that many extended relatives have disowned him, adding a personal rupture to a long-running family rift.
  • Coverage identifies Miller as a principal architect of the Trump administration’s hardline immigration enforcement strategy.
  • Recent reporting cites a $45 billion, four-year ICE funding commitment as the administration signals aggressive operations at public events such as the Super Bowl.
  • The new denunciation follows a 2018 critique by uncle David Glosser, who labeled Miller an 'immigration hypocrite' tied to the family's own immigrant history.
